Dr Babasola Ajiboye
To link to this page, please use the following URL: Biography/ Background
Dr Babasola Ajiboye's training includes a Bachelor of Agric (Hons.) degree in Soil Science from the Obafemi Awolowo University, Nigeria, M.Sc. and Ph.D. degrees in Soil Chemistry, and a Certificate in Higher Education Teaching (CHET), all from the University of Manitoba, Canada. He also had a post-doctoral training as an Industrial Scientist with the Business Development Unit of the Canadian Light Source Inc. He joined the University of Adelaide/Mosaic Fertilizer Research Centre as a Research Fellow in June 2008 and he is currently working on formulations and evaluations of macro- and micronutrient fertilizers.
